Russell,
I've prepared my IXP4xx tree for this merge window. I'm going to send it
to Linus but perhaps you'd prefer to handle it yourself instead? This
includes the patches I posted ~ 10 days ago, simplifying the IXP4xx PCI
IO macros/functions and moving platform headers to their .c files.
The following changes since Linux 2.6.32-rc7 are available at:
git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/chris/linux-2.6.git ixp4xx
Krzysztof Ha?asa (19):
IXP4xx: change the timer base frequency to 66.666000 MHz.
IXP4xx: Fix normally-disabled debugging text in drivers/net/arm/ixp4xx_eth.c.
ARM: fix insl() and outsl() endianness on IXP4xx architecture.
IXP4xx: Rename indirect MMIO primitives from __ixp4xx_* to __indirect_*.
ARM: Introduce HAVE_IOREAD_AND_IOWRITE macro.
IXP4xx: Drop "__ixp4xx_" prefix from in/out/ioread/iowrite functions for clarity.
IXP4xx: Fix compilation failure with CONFIG_IXP4XX_INDIRECT_PCI.
IXP4xx: Extend PCI MMIO indirect address space to 1 GB.
IXP4xx: move IXDP425 plat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: move AVILA plat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: move Coyote plat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: move NSLU2 plat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: move NAS100D plat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: move DSM G600 plat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: move FSG plat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: Remove unused Motorola PrPMC1100 platform macros.
IXP4xx: move Gemtek GTWX5715 platform macros to the platform code.
IXP4xx: Introduce IXP4XX_GPIO_IRQ(n) macro and convert IXP4xx platform files.
IXP4xx: GTWX5715 platform only has two PCI IRQ lines, not four.
Roel Kluin (1):
IXP4xx: Ensure index is positive in irq_to_gpio() and npe_request().

If you have ARM generic stuff which hasn't been acked then I'd prefer you
didn't send it to Linus directly.
Fine if you're only sending stuff private to your own area, but when you
have the potential of clashing with other platforms or generic code, that's
certainly not nice.
I'm NAKing the change to arch/arm/include/asm/io.h
